Key Differences

The clearest gap is output power: the INIU 25,000mAh Power Bank with Display (100W) pushes 100W against the OtterBox Fast Charge Power Bank (20,000mAh)'s 18W, meaning it charges compatible devices meaningfully faster and has more headroom for larger devices like tablets or laptops. The INIU 25,000mAh Power Bank with Display (100W) carries more capacity overall (25,000mAh vs 20,000mAh), which matters most on longer trips where recharging opportunities are limited.
